Reasons for Sansevieria Leaves Turning White1. Insufficient Light
Sansevieria is a plant that prefers semi-shade. Prolonged exposure to a dark environment can cause the leaves to turn white. This is because the plant cannot obtain enough energy through photosynthesis, affecting the normal growth of the leaves.
2. Improper Watering
Both overwatering and underwatering can cause Sansevieria leaves to turn white. Overwatering leads to waterlogged soil, which can cause root rot; while underwatering will cause the plant to lack water, causing the leaves to lose their vitality.
3. Soil Issues
Poor drainage, poor aeration, or insufficient soil fertility can all lead to Sansevieria leaves turning white.
4. Pests and Diseases
Sansevieria can be infested by pests such as aphids and spider mites. These pests suck the nutrients from the plant, causing the leaves to turn white.
Care Tips for Sansevieria Leaves Turning White1. Appropriate Increase in Light
Place the Sansevieria in a location with ample indirect light, avoiding direct sunlight. If there is insufficient light, you can adjust the plant's position accordingly.
2. Control Watering
Water the plant in a timely manner based on the dryness of the soil. Generally, keep the soil slightly moist, avoiding waterlogging.
3. Improve Soil
Choose soil that is well-aerated and has good drainage. Apply organic fertilizer regularly to improve soil fertility.
4. Prevent and Control Pests and Diseases
Regularly inspect the plant and deal with pests and diseases promptly. You can use pesticides for control, but be sure to use them safely.
5. Maintain Ventilation
Keep the indoor air circulating and avoid high-temperature, humid environments, which helps prevent pests and diseases.
